Population
The population of Kalispell, MT was estimated to be 26,000 in 2022. The median age of the Kalispell population is 35.3.
Cost of Living
The cost of living in Kalispell, MT is about 12% lower than the national average. The median household income in Kalispell is $47,750.

Kalispell Job Market
Kalispell is a town in northwest Montana of around 20,000. Its charm comes from its small friendly feel, welcoming thousands of visitors every year to the nearby Glacier State Park. Top industries in Kalispell include Health Services, Manufacturing, and Trade, Transportation, and Utilities. The job market in Kalispell is growing slowly, and the blossoming tourism and outdoor recreation industry is helping the city expand its offerings. People like working in Kalispell because of its proximity to wilderness and beautiful scenery. Overall, average weekly wages for most occupations and cost of living are lower in Kalispell than in the rest of the US.
